ToggleMarketing of agricultural produce is a crucial link between farm production and farmers’ income. It includes storage, grading, transportation, processing, price discovery and sale of farm output. In India, farmers often face low price realisation not because of low production alone, but because of weak market access, poor storage, dominance of intermediaries, inadequate cold chains, fragmented mandis and limited bargaining power. Therefore, improving agricultural marketing is essential for reducing distress sale, promoting crop diversification, ensuring remunerative prices and making agriculture economically viable for farmers.
Conclusion
The challenges in agricultural marketing show that Indian agriculture needs reform not only at the production stage but also at the post-harvest and market stage. Farmers can benefit from higher output only when they have access to transparent price discovery, modern mandis, storage, cold chains, grading facilities, digital platforms, FPOs and wider market linkages. The way forward lies in creating a farmer-centric marketing ecosystem that reduces intermediaries, strengthens bargaining power, promotes value addition and ensures fair prices. Thus, efficient agricultural marketing is central to improving farmers’ income, reducing rural distress and making Indian agriculture more competitive and resilient.
